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Pembrey & Burry Port to Silver Street start from as little as £29.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Pembrey & Burry Port to Silver Street start from £110.70 one way, or £111.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Pembrey & Burry Port to Silver Street are available for £159.50 one way, or £319.00 return

Station Facilities and Services

While Pembrey & Burry Port doesn't have a staffed ticket office, it provides ticket machines that accept major debit and credit cards, making it convenient for travellers to collect and purchase rail tickets. These machines are accessible for all users, including those with mobility issues, ensuring a seamless travel experience. Though the station lacks certain facilities like induction loops and waiting rooms, passengers can rely on departure and arrival screens for up-to-date travel information. Despite the absence of CCTV, there are several helplines and customer service contacts available to assist with queries and support.

For those requiring extra help, the station is partially equipped with step-free access, making it a Category B1 station. This allows easy access to Platform 1 towards Swansea and Platform 2 towards Carmarthen. The platforms are connected via a footbridge with steps or the road bridge with a pavement. While waiting for your train, you can find bicycle storage facilities, including lockers, supported by Carmarthenshire County Council’s adjacent car park, providing ample parking for cyclists keen on exploring the area.

Onward Connections from Pembrey & Burry Port

Pembrey & Burry Port train station also offers several onward travel options. Located near the station, a rail replacement bus stop is available at a local bus stop on Seaview Terrace. Taxi services are conveniently positioned in Stepney Road, just opposite the police station, ideal for those who prefer direct transport to their next destination. Although there aren’t any cycle hire facilities on-site, cyclists can lock their bikes securely at the available storage spaces, encouraging eco-friendly travel around the vibrant locales of Carmarthenshire.

Facilities and Amenities

Silver Street station is a compact yet well-equipped hub for travelers. With ticket machines available for quick and easy purchases and the option to collect your pre-booked tickets, your journey can begin even smoother. It is worth noting that while ticket machines are accessible, the ticket office operates limited hours from 06:30 to 10:00, Monday through Friday.

For those needing extra assistance, you’ll find help points and staff ready to lend a hand during peak hours in the mornings until early afternoon. Although the station doesn't provide waiting rooms, ample seating is available, ensuring a comfortable wait before your train arrives. CCTV is in place for enhanced security.

Step-free access is continually available throughout the station, affirming its commitment to easy accessibility for everyone. Unfortunately, facilities like ATMs, toilets, and refreshment outlets are currently unavailable; however, the nearby vicinity provides plenty of options.

Onward Travel Options

Silver Street station not only makes rail travel possible but offers effortless connectivity to other public transport options. Transport for London buses are a convenient option from outside the station, providing a seamless transition to further destinations. For those occasions when rail services might be disrupted, a Rail Replacement Service is available, with northbound buses stopping in Fore Street en route to Enfield Town or Cheshunt, and southbound services heading toward Liverpool Street.
